THE GREATEST GUIDE TO DATA STRUCTURE AND ALGORITHM IN C#

The Greatest Guide To data structure and algorithm in c#

The Greatest Guide To data structure and algorithm in c#

Blog Article

There are two principal forms of collections; generic collections and non-generic collections. Generic collections are form-Secure at compile time. For this reason, generic collections normally offer you greater general performance. Generic collections take a type parameter whenever they're created.

Nevertheless, you can do that until finally you experience an actual dilemma which involves to select the appropriate data structures and put into practice tailor made algorithms. For those who haven’t at any time confronted these kinds of challenges, believe me, This can be only a make a difference of your time. In the future, you’ll deal with such a dilemma and when you don’t fully grasp algorithms and data structures in depth, you’ll come to feel oneself ashamed and helpless. You’ll be stuck.

Fantastic knowledge of algorithms and data structures is among the most important prerequisites for a terrific quantity of do the job positions. You’ll have to resolve numerous troubles associated with algorithms and data structures at coding interviews. In truth, you'll be able to live with no an comprehension of algorithms and data structures, generally.

The necessity of the algorithms complexity is given by the fact that it tells us In the event the code is scaling. Most basic data structures and algorithms are previously carried out while in the .

This e book not just serves as a primary-hand individual reference guideline, for any person that may need to have it, or has to tackle Alternative/s involving array data structure algorithms, but is additionally valuable for novices, beginners, and application builders.

This reserve is for developers who would want to understand the Data Structures and Algorithms in C#. Fundamental C# programming expertise could be an additional gain.

In contrast to arrays or lists, components inside a LinkedList aren't stored contiguously in memory, making insertion and deletion functions economical.

Pricey Insertion and Deletion: Inserting or deleting things in arrays needs shifting things, which is inefficient and time-consuming for large datasets.

You’d far better understand what’s occurring underneath the hood data structure and algorithm in c# at the least one stage in-depth. Indeed, in case you don’t know how Record operates, in some cases you’ll make sub-optimum or wholly Incorrect selections.

Go through it now to the O’Reilly Discovering System having a 10-day free of charge trial. O’Reilly associates get limitless entry to publications, Reside activities, programs curated by job function, and even more from O’Reilly and just about two hundred top rated publishers.

In the following paragraphs we're going to discuss regarding the most often used Data structures in Python and a brief overview of their internal implementation

When picking a collection class, It can be really worth looking at possible tradeoffs in general performance. Use the following table to reference how several mutable collection varieties Look at in algorithmic complexity to their corresponding immutable counterparts.

In the end, we are going to be hunting into Method Structure, that can give a systematic method of solving the look issues within an Job interview.

Highly developed developers can use this reserve being a valuable source for reusable code snippets, rather than producing algorithms from scratch each time.

Report this page